When Cheek left the phase, she had a fresh $1 million commitment from financier Lori Greiner. And the company is wowing more than just the television judges. Everly, Well amassed $6 million in sales in 2015, a spokesperson said, and Cheek informed the judges that this year they anticipated that to double.

All are thought about laboratory-developed tests, and are for that reason not controlled by the Food and Drug Administration. advertisement Yet doctor groups have for years recommended against utilizing immunoglobulin G tests to evaluate for so-called food level of sensitivities or intolerances. And allergy specialists informed STAT that the test is ineffective at best and might even trigger damage if it leads customers to needlessly cut nutritious foods from their diet plan.

Food sensitivity is an umbrella term that includes signs that can develop, for example, from trouble digesting a food, as in lactose intolerance, or susceptibility to the impact of a food, as in caffeine level of sensitivity. These signs, however, do not involve an immune action. (Food allergies, on the other hand, have more severe signs and are driven by the immune system; confirmed tests for them do exist.) "Ig, G tests are presently purchased by thousands of medical service providers in the U.S." the representative stated. Dr. Martha Hartz, an allergist at Mayo Center in Rochester, Minn., says she frequently assesses patients who have actually already handed over the money for the screening. "Anytime I see a patient who's had these sort of tests, we get them to toss it aside," Hartz said.

It is simply not a test that needs to done." Everly, Well's food level of sensitivity test utilizes a blood sample to look for body immune system activity. Everly, Well Everly, Well's test is just one entry to the thriving field of at-home testing. Together with gamers in the hereditary space, such as 23and, Me and Color Genomics, upstarts are taking aim at basic medical screening.

Everly, Well's food sensitivity tests make use of a discouraging truth for those questioning whether their signs come from the food they eat: There is no easy method to discover a response. The doctor-advised technique is to cut typical culprits from the diet plan one by one a so-called elimination diet plan however that is troublesome, lengthy, and, by its very nature, restrictive.

When an individual sees the doctor to discover possible food intolerances, they'll likely be irritated to discover that the money they invested in food level of sensitivity testing ordered online or at an "alternative" professional's workplace was money down the drain. "A lot of clients in the end, when we have actually done our workup and create a plan," Hartz stated, "are actually quite disappointed that they spent all this cash on an ineffective test.".

Your body can respond to a "problematic" food in several different methods, and how your body responds to that food depends on whether you have a food level of sensitivity, food intolerance, or food allergic reaction. It's not unusual for confusion to exist around the fact that allergic reactions, intolerances, and level of sensitivities aren't interchangeable.

Food Level of sensitivity A food level of sensitivity might result from a type of body immune system response that's really various than a food allergic reaction. While not completely understood, research has shown that people may recognize symptom-causing foods using the outcomes of Ig, G testing in addition to a removal diet. Ig, G antibody reactions versus those foods may be typical in some individuals, but in others it might cause symptoms since of the inflammation the immune reaction produces from those interactions.

What's actually fascinating about food level of sensitivities is that signs usually don't appear as quickly as you consume the problem food. Rather, you may have signs hours or days after eating that food which can make it tough to connect particular foods to the signs you're experiencing. With an elimination diet plan and Everly, Well's Food Sensitivity Test, you can discover what foods you may be delicate to.

Unlike food allergies, food intolerances do not involve a body immune system response - they all occur inside the gut prior to food digestion occurs.

Simply be sure you do not count on them as a replacement for a physician's go to. Having your health information within your reaches can be empowering and amazing, however it's still crucial to be mindful. If you utilize a house test kit, make certain to talk with a doctor about your results.

If the lack of scientific support is not adequate to convince you to go to an expert rather, the reality that there is no support likewise means that taking an at-home food level of sensitivity test will simply show an inconvenience. As Great, RX Health notes, you will have to spend for a test and then in all likelihood, need to take a test when you go to the expert anyhow - everlywell api.

As the certified dietician Tamara Duker Freuman wrote in a piece for Self, a professional would rather you not take a test before seeing them. That's since they have to eliminate any concepts that the test had actually given the patient. The best case circumstances are those in which the client listens.

Everlywell 96 Food Sensitivity Test - Optum Store

Worst case situations include patients who purchased into the outcomes of food sensitivity tests completely - everlywell api. "I have actually enjoyed helplessly as my patient disappears down a rabbit hole of food restriction and avoidance that can, for some people, cause disordered consuming," Freuman shared, describing how clients assume they simply need to eliminate more food from their diet.
